Soul Ties: The Unseen Bond in Relationships

Rate this book
When we realize that relationships are more than just a physical meeting of two people, we begin to understand that some of our relationships might have affected our lives in a negative way. We may find ourselves damaged and tied in a place of bondage from which God wants us to be set free. A way of describing this unseen hold that ties us to bad relationships is an ungodly soul-tie. It is a tie in the spiritual realm that has a hold on the soul. As you read this book you will discover how to find release from ungodly soul-ties and most importantly experience God's freedom and healing. The teaching will be of vital importance to those seeking to help those struggling with the consequences of difficult or ungodly relationships. This book is part of Sovereign World "Truth & Freedom" series based on the renowned teaching program from Ellel Ministries International.

This book made me think about my problem with soul ties built long ago that could affect my present life, abouth which I haven't thought before. The style is basic, the narrative bit repetitive but the book is not long which makes it an easy reading. I would recomend it for the general idea.

Appreciated this concise and biblically-based work on "the unseen bond in relationships." David Cross' gracious and compelling approach to a nature of healing that is not often talked about was helpful for me as I consider areas in my life I have given control over to other people. This is a good read, both for those who are just beginning to learn about "soul ties" (both godly and ungodly) and for those who are in a place of moving towards greater freedom in Jesus.
